If anyone who has experience with an HP Compaq dc5800 would like to briefly
comment on their experience with this computer I would greatly appreciate it.
We have been purchasing Dell Optiplexes for the last few years and have had
good luck with them in terms of durability and imaging, but our most recent
Dell quote was higher than this model, so I need to consider the HP. (The
dc8550 with an AMD processor came in even lower.) The Optiplexes are easy to
work on (no tools) and have a solid kid-proof chassis.
